Dear all,

I'm noticing a very strange problem with my Apache/PHP/Oracle installation. Imediatelly after an Apache restart, it all works OK. But, ~30 minutes later, all the special characters (namely, portuguese accentuated characters) obtained from the DB disappear and are replaced by other chars like "?". It seems to be a PHP-Oracle interface problem, given that all the characters are always OK when the connection is made through TOAD.

The variables ORACLE_HOME e NLS_LANG are defined with the following values:


Does anyone have a clue on what it's happening?

My system: Apache 2.0.52 + PHP 4.3.11 + Oracle 10g (through OCI8)

Thanks in advance.

Paulo Sousa

